Biography
Thomas De Witt Talmage, born in 1832, rose to national prominence as a preacher whose sermons reached millions through printed collections and frequent lectures, offering moral guidance and a call to compassion.
His ministry touched countless lives, and after he died in 1902 he was interred at Green-Wood Cemetery, where admirers continue to visit the grave of this eloquent advocate for social progress.
